html,body{height:inherit}*,::after,::before{box-sizing:border-box}.text-center{text-align:center!important}.alert{position:relative;padding:.75rem 1.25rem;margin-bottom:1rem;border:1px solid transparent;border-radius:24px;border-bottom-left-radius:0;border-bottom-right-radius:0}.alert-success{color:#002510;background-color:#d4f7e5;border-color:#d4f7e5}.fa-eye:before{content:''}body{font-family:"Inter",sans-serif;font-weight:400;background:#00102b;color:#000;margin-top:30px;line-height:1.5}.logo{background:url(https://i1.plug.it/mail/loghi/2025/libero/libero.svg) no-repeat;width:109px;height:24px}.logo-libero{width:109px;height:24px;background:url(https://i.plug.it/mail/loghi/2025/libero/libero.svg) no-repeat;background-size:contain;display:block;margin:0 auto 8px}.logo-pec{width:148px;height:25px;background:url(https://i1.plug.it/mail/loghi/2025/libero/pec-negativo.svg) no-repeat;background-size:contain;display:block;margin:0 auto 12px}.logo-docs{width:200px;height:25px;background:url(https://i1.plug.it/mail/loghi/2025/libero/docs-negativo.svg) no-repeat;background-size:contain;display:block;margin:0 auto 12px}.logo-drive{width:195px;height:25px;background:url(https://i1.plug.it/mail/loghi/2025/libero/drive-negativo.svg) no-repeat;background-size:contain;display:block;margin:0 auto 12px}.logo-mailbusiness{width:231px;height:25px;background:url(https://i1.plug.it/mail/loghi/2025/libero/mailbusiness-negativo.svg) no-repeat;background-size:contain;display:block;margin:0 auto 12px}.logo-mailpersonal{width:247px;height:25px;background:url(https://i1.plug.it/mail/loghi/2025/libero/mailpersonal-negativo.svg) no-repeat;background-size:contain;display:block;margin:0 auto 12px}.logo-mailplus{width:163px;height:25px;background:url(https://i1.plug.it/mail/loghi/2025/libero/mailplus-negativo.svg) no-repeat;background-size:contain;display:block;margin:0 auto 12px}.logo-sifattura{width:180px;height:25px;background:url(https://i1.plug.it/mail/loghi/2025/libero/sifattura-negativo.svg) no-repeat;background-size:contain;display:block;margin:0 auto 12px}.logo-premium{width:113px;height:25px;background:url(https://i1.plug.it/mail/loghi/2025/libero/libero-negativo.svg) no-repeat;background-size:contain;display:block;margin:0 auto 12px}.premium-claim{font-size:13px;color:#fff;text-align:center;margin-bottom:20px}.premium-step{font-size:12px;font-weight:500;color:#999;text-align:center;margin-bottom:16px}.premium-step .active{color:#83af30}.premium-step .space{display:inline-block;margin:0 10px}#wrapper-iol .main{margin:auto}#wrapper-iol .registration-cta a,#wrapper-iol .content .settings a{color:#597f01;font-weight:500;text-decoration:none}#wrapper-iol .registration-cta a:hover,#wrapper-iol .content .settings a:hover{color:#597f01;text-decoration:underline}#wrapper-iol .registration-cta{font-size:11px;color:#4c4546}#wrapper-iol .registration-cta a{font-size:14px}#wrapper-iol .content header .txt{color:#191c22}#wrapper-iol .recaptcha{margin:auto}#wrapper-iol .registration{width:530px;border-radius:24px;border:0;padding:24px;background:#fff;margin:auto}#wrapper-iol .iol-recaptcha{margin-top:20px}.footer-iol{width:692px;margin:auto;z-index:100;position:fixed;left:50%;bottom:0;text-align:center;border:1px solid #ccc;border-bottom:0;background:#fff;margin-left:-346px;color:#666;font-size:12px;padding:10px 0;font-weight:500}.footer-iol li{display:inline-block}.footer-iol li:first-child::before{content:''}.footer-iol li::before{content:'|';padding-right:5px}.footer-iol span{cursor:pointer}.footer-iol a{color:#666;text-decoration:none}.footer-iol a:hover,.footer-iol span:hover{color:#999}#wrapper-iol .footer-iol{width:530px;text-align:center;font-size:12px;color:#999;margin:30px auto;z-index:100;position:inherit;left:inherit;bottom:inherit;border:inherit;border-bottom:inherit;background:inherit;margin-left:inherit;padding:inherit;font-weight:inherit}#wrapper-iol .footer-iol ul{list-style:none;margin-bottom:5px;padding-left:0}#wrapper-iol .footer-iol li,#wrapper-iol .footer-iol li a,#wrapper-iol .footer-iol p{color:#fff}#wrapper-iol .footer-iol li a:hover,#wrapper-iol .footer-iol li span:hover{color:#83ae30}#wrapper-iol .footer-iol .logo{width:120px;height:22px;background:url(../img/logo-iol-neg.svg);background-size:cover;margin:10px auto;display:block}#wrapper-iol .footer-iol .clearfix{display:none}#wrapper-iol .content{width:100%;margin:auto;min-height:inherit;padding:0;border:0;border-radius:0;z-index:inherit;background:inherit;top:inherit;right:inherit;position:inherit}#wrapper-iol .content .settings .create-account{width:260px;line-height:35px;margin-top:inherit;font-weight:500;text-align:center;margin:auto}.iol-material-checkbox>input:checked+span::after,.iol-material-checkbox>input:indeterminate+span::after{box-sizing:content-box}.iol-material-checkbox>input:checked+span::before,.iol-material-checkbox>input:indeterminate+span::before{border-color:#597f01;background-color:#597f01}#wrapper-iol .content{margin-bottom:24px}#wrapper-iol .content .social{background:url(../img/social.svg) no-repeat;width:212px;height:32px;margin:0 auto 8px}#wrapper-iol .content header{min-height:inherit;padding-top:0}#wrapper-iol .content .wrapper{border:1px solid #c1c6d5;padding:20px;border-radius:24px}#wrapper-iol .content header .txt,#wrapper-iol .content .settings .txt{font-size:18px;font-weight:500;text-align:center}#wrapper-iol .content header .txt{margin-bottom:20px}#wrapper-iol .content .settings .txt{margin-top:30px;color:#191c22}.iol-material-checkbox>span{box-sizing:content-box}.iol-material-textfield-outlined>input:not(:focus):placeholder-shown{border-radius:8px}.iol-material-button-contained{height:40px;background:#8ebb3b;margin:16px auto 0;display:block;box-shadow:none;border-radius:40px;text-transform:inherit;font-family:"Inter",sans-serif;font-weight:500;color:#182600}.iol-material-button-contained:hover{background:#99c24e;box-shadow:none}.iol-material-button-contained:focus{background-color:#8ebb3b}.iol-material-button-contained.secondary,.iol-material-button-contained.secondary:focus{background:#ccec93}.iol-material-button-contained.secondary:hover{background:#99c24e}.iol-material-textfield-outlined>input{color:#1a1a1a}.iol-material-textfield-outlined>input:focus+span{font-weight:500}#wrapper-iol .content .row{margin-bottom:20px}.iol-material-checkbox>span::after{top:3px}.iol-confirm{margin:-30px -65px 1rem -65px}#box_err_captcha{text-align:center}#wrapper-iol .content .settings .float-left{float:left;width:50%}#wrapper-iol .content .settings .text-right{text-align:right}@media(max-width:992px){body{background:#00102b!important}#wrapper-iol{width:inherit}.footer-iol{width:98%;margin:20px 0 0 0;z-index:100;position:inherit;left:inherit;bottom:inherit;border:0}.footer-iol li::before{content:'';padding-right:0;margin:0 6px}.footer-iol p{margin-top:10px}}@media(max-width:767.98px){#wrapper-iol .content .wrapper{border:0;padding:0}.alert{border-radius:14px}.iol-confirm{margin:-15px -15px 0 -15px}#wrapper-iol{height:inherit;display:inherit;justify-content:inherit;align-items:inherit;margin-top:20px}#wrapper-iol::before,#wrapper-iol::after{-webkit-box-flex:1;box-flex:1;-webkit-flex-grow:1;flex-grow:1;content:'';display:block;height:0}#wrapper-iol .content{width:inherit}#wrapper-iol .registration{width:100%;max-width:370px;min-width:280px;margin:auto;padding:15px}#wrapper-iol .footer-iol{width:100%;max-width:400px;min-width:280px;margin:40px auto 0}#wrapper-iol .footer-iol p{padding:0 5px}#wrapper-iol .footer-iol .clearfix{display:block}}@media(max-width:420px){.iol-confirm{margin:-15px -10px 1rem -10px}body{margin-top:30px;margin-left:10px;margin-right:10px}.premium-logo{background:url(https://i.plug.it/mail/loghi/2020/libero/logo-premium.svg);background-size:cover;width:251px;height:26px;margin:0 auto 12px}.premium-claim{margin-bottom:10px}.premium-step .space{margin:0 2px}#wrapper-iol .registration{padding:15px 10px}}@media(max-width:374px){#wrapper-iol .content .settings a{font-weight:400;font-size:13px}}@media(max-width:365px){.premium-step{font-size:11px}}